The Patriots got the chance to return home last weekend to Irwin Field and take on Texas A&M-Kingsville on their home turf. In game one of the series, it was a late run that broke the tie for the Patriots on their way to a win. The Javelinas bounced back in game one of the doubleheader on Saturday, but the Patriots bats exploded in game two for 15 runs and a win before taking a 4-1 battle on Sunday and a 3-1 series win.

A LOOK BACK
In last year's matchup with the Hilltoppers at Irwin Field, The two teams battled to a series split with each team alternating wins. The Hilltoppers took game one by a score of 6-4, before the Patriots responded with a 5-4 win. The second game of the doubleheader fell the Hilltoppers way, but the Patriots wrapped up the series with a big 8-1 win.
The two teams met again in the second weekend of the Lone Star Conference tournament, but the Hilltoppers would get the last laugh of the season as they ended the Patriots tournament title hopes.

THE SCOUTING REPORT
The Hilltoppers roll into this weekend's matchup with the seventh ranked offense in the LSC at a team average of .295, and the second best team ERA at 4.47. The program is leading the conference in home runs, and has the fifth most runs scored and fourth best slugging percentage. On the pitching side, the Hilltoppers are leading in saves, have given up the second fewest hits and runs, and have allowed the fewest total walks.
Leading the way on that offensive staff is Connor Cox, who is fourth in the LSC in batting average at .429. He has five home runs and 26 RBI to go along with a slugging percentage of .821 and an OPS of 1.364.
Luke Short leads the pitching staff for the Hilltoppers and is fifth in the LSC in ERA amongst starters at 2.57. He holds a perfect record of 4-0 over 35 innings pitched, and has allowed just 10 earned runs on 25 hits.
Leading #12 St. Edward's is head coach Bryan Faulds. Faulds is in his second season running the program after previously serving as pitching coach for the previous four seasons. Last season he led the team to a 32-25 record and earned a bid into the NCAA South Central Regional before falling just one game shy of making the NCAA Super Regionals.
NEXT UP
Next weekend will see RV West Texas A&M return to Irwin Field for just the second time in series history. The two teams have split their eight previous matchups at 4-4, with both series being 2-2 splits at each teams respective ballparks. That series is scheduled to start on March 24 at 7 p.m.
